What is PA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et

The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et is a healthcare document used by facilities in Pennsylvania to document and report vaccine storage and handling incidents.

What is the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et?

The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et is a crucial document for healthcare facilities in Pennsylvania, designed to collect vital information regarding vaccine-related incidents. This form serves the purpose of documenting specific occurrences affecting vaccine storage and handling, ensuring that all necessary details are accurately reported. Key information required includes incident particulars, temperature records, and any corrective action plans implemented following the incident.
When filling out this form, users must include vital information that allows for effective tracking and resolution of incidents. Utilizing the vaccine incident report worksheet helps maintain the integrity of vaccine handling in healthcare environments.

Healthcare facilities in Pennsylvania are required to complete this form whenever there is an incident related to vaccine storage or handling, ensuring proper documentation for health protocols.
You will need details about the incident, including temperature records, vaccine waste, corrective actions taken, and any necessary follow-up actions such as revaccination.
The completed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et should be submitted to the Pennsylvania Department of Health's Vaccines for Children Program as per their guidelines.
Yes, it is crucial to submit the Vaccine Incident Report promptly after the incident occurs to ensure compliance with health regulations. Check local guidelines for any specific deadlines.
Ensure that all fields are completed accurately, including temperature logs and incident descriptions. Avoid leaving sections blank and confirm that all necessary information is provided to prevent delays.
Upon submission, the Pennsylvania Department of Health reviews the information for accuracy and compliance with healthcare protocols to prevent future incidents.
No, the Vaccine Incident Report and Worksheet does not require notarizing, making it easier for healthcare facilities to fill out and submit.
